An Act establishing requirements for hospital-based financial assistance; providing for hospital-based financial assistance forms, for information about hospital-based financial assistance programs and for reporting of hospital-based financial assistance policies; and imposing duties on the Department of Health.
SB 648 establishes new requirements for hospital-based financial assistance programs for residents of Pennsylvania. It mandates the Department of Health to create uniform application forms, a one-page summary template for hospital eligibility policies, and a brief statement about financial assistance availability. Hospitals must post these forms and their full financial assistance policies online, provide the summary to patients upon intake and discharge, and include the brief statement on all billing and admission paperwork. Additionally, patients are not responsible for bills while their application is under review, and hospitals must submit their policies to the Department of Health for public display.
